WebJan 5, 2024 · To insert an emoji or emoticon in the subject line of an email, follow these steps-Assuming you want to use an emoji in the email body or the email Subject like, open the Outlook app. Then press Win+; keys together to open the Emoji Panel. Next, place the cursor in the desired location Select the Emoticon and the emoji will be inserted. WebNov 18, 2024 · Just copy the emoji from the website and then paste it into the outlook email. Here is the method: Open an Emoji Website. Scroll down to the emoji section and mark the emoji that you want to insert. Press “ Ctrl ” + “ c ” to copy it. Open the email and press “ Ctrl ” + “ v ” to paste the emoji.
